Introduction to Remote IoT Firewall
A remote IoT firewall is a specialized security solution designed to protect IoT devices located outside the main network infrastructure. It acts as a barrier between your IoT devices and potential cyber threats, ensuring that only authorized traffic is allowed to pass through. This type of firewall is particularly useful for businesses with remote operations, as it provides centralized management and real-time monitoring capabilities.
Remote IoT firewalls are equipped with advanced features such as deep packet inspection, intrusion prevention, and threat intelligence integration. These features enable them to detect and block malicious activities before they can compromise your network. By implementing a remote IoT firewall, you can enhance the security posture of your IoT ecosystem and reduce the risk of data breaches.

Key Features to Look For
When evaluating remote IoT firewall solutions, it's crucial to consider the following features:
- Deep Packet Inspection: This feature allows the firewall to analyze the contents of data packets, identifying potential threats that may not be visible through standard inspection methods.
- Intrusion Prevention System (IPS): An IPS actively monitors network traffic for suspicious activities and takes immediate action to block them.
- Threat Intelligence Integration: By integrating with global threat intelligence platforms, the firewall can stay updated on the latest cyber threats and vulnerabilities.
- Centralized Management: This feature enables administrators to manage multiple firewalls from a single dashboard, streamlining operations and improving efficiency.
Top Remote IoT Firewall Solutions
Solution 1: Fortinet FortiGate
Fortinet FortiGate is a leading remote IoT firewall solution known for its robust security features and ease of use. It offers advanced threat protection, including intrusion prevention, application control, and web filtering. FortiGate also supports SD-WAN functionality, making it an ideal choice for organizations with distributed networks.
Solution 2: Palo Alto Prisma Access
Palo Alto Prisma Access is a cloud-delivered secure access service edge (SASE) platform that includes remote IoT firewall capabilities. It provides comprehensive security for remote users and branch offices, ensuring consistent protection across all locations. Prisma Access integrates with Palo Alto's global threat intelligence network, offering real-time updates on emerging threats.
Solution 3: Check Point CloudGuard
Check Point CloudGuard is a cloud-native security platform designed to protect IoT devices and applications. It offers a range of security services, including firewall, intrusion prevention, and data loss prevention. CloudGuard's architecture ensures seamless integration with existing cloud environments, making it easy to deploy and manage.
Solution 4: Cisco Meraki MX
Cisco Meraki MX is a cloud-managed firewall solution that provides comprehensive security for IoT devices. It offers features such as application visibility and control, content filtering, and malware protection. Meraki MX's intuitive dashboard simplifies management, allowing administrators to quickly configure and monitor their networks.
Solution 5: SonicWall Captive Portal
SonicWall Captive Portal is a remote IoT firewall solution that focuses on securing guest networks and IoT devices. It provides features such as captive portal authentication, bandwidth management, and content filtering. SonicWall's reputation for reliability and performance makes it a popular choice for organizations seeking secure remote access solutions.

Common Challenges and Solutions
While remote IoT firewalls offer significant benefits, they also come with challenges. Some common issues include:
- Complex Configuration: Many firewalls require specialized knowledge to configure properly. To overcome this, consider investing in training or hiring a certified professional.
- Performance Bottlenecks: High traffic volumes can lead to performance issues. Ensure your firewall has sufficient resources to handle your network's demands.
- False Positives: Overzealous security settings may result in legitimate traffic being blocked. Fine-tune your firewall rules to minimize false positives.
